The station offers a range of facilities designed to make your journey as smooth as possible. For those needing to purchase or collect train tickets, the ticket office operates from 06:45 to 21:45 on weekdays and from 09:00 to 17:00 on Sundays. Ticket machines are also available, ensuring you can collect online purchases anytime, though they only accept card payments.
You'll find that Burnley Manchester Road is equipped with an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ments. However, it's worth noting that while the station has CCTV for security, there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ms, and seating options are limited. Planning ahead could be handy, especially if you require these amenities.
Traveling beyond Burnley is a breeze. The station provides easy access to local bus services with stops available nearby on Trafalgar Street. Busline services can be reached at 0871 200 2233, offering routes that connect you to various local destinations. Additionally, taxis can be conveniently booked using Northern Railway's Cab4You service for door-to-door transfers.
Though b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, cycling enthusiasts can store their bicycles in one of the four stands located within the car park. Trains services also offer good links, allowing you to map out your travel with ease.

Derby Road station offers a modest array of facilities to assist your journey. While you won't find a ticket office here, fear not — several modern ticket machines stand ready for you to purchase or collect your tickets effortlessly. These machines are fully accessible, ensuring every traveler can use them without hassle. Keeping customer service in mind, there are information points and help points throughout the station, making it straightforward to access any help you might need. However, you'll find the station devoid of refreshment facilities, shops, or cash machines, so consider grabbing a coffee or withdrawing cash beforehand.
Travelers can rest easy knowing that Derby Road is fairly accommodating for those with mobility needs. The station provides step-free access to its platforms, allowing for an easy transition from the roadside to the waiting areas. However, be prepared for a short stroll if you need to transfer between platforms. While accessible ticket machines and an induction loop make purchasing a breeze, note that the station lacks ramps for train access, accessible toilets, and waiting rooms.
When it comes to onward travel from Derby Road Station, options abound. While there are no taxis specifically dedicated to the station, rail replacement bus services operate during disruptions. These buses pick up passengers just outside of the station, making transfers simple and efficient. For those looking to continue their journey by bus or have other onward travel options, it’s worthwhile checking local schedules or arranging transport in advance due to limited on-site transport services.
